A Career Advancement Programme in Pharmacology for Strength Coaches offers a unique opportunity to enhance professional skills and knowledge. This specialized program bridges the gap between athletic performance and the physiological effects of pharmaceuticals, making it highly relevant for coaches working with elite athletes.
The learning outcomes of this program include a comprehensive understanding of pharmacodynamics and pharmacokinetics as they relate to athletic performance enhancement, drug interactions, and the ethical considerations surrounding performance-enhancing substances. Participants gain proficiency in interpreting scientific literature and applying this knowledge to practical coaching scenarios, improving their ability to develop tailored training regimens while navigating the complexities of drug usage in sport.
The program's duration typically spans several months, delivered through a flexible online or blended learning format, to accommodate the busy schedules of working professionals. This allows for continued professional practice while acquiring in-depth pharmacological knowledge. The curriculum is designed to be practical and applicable, emphasizing real-world case studies and scenario-based learning exercises.
